Choosing a spot to retire is a significant choice that many contemplate as they approach this thrilling new chapter in life. Florida has long been favored by retirees for its heat climate, lovely seashores, and vibrant communities. Among the best cities in Florida to retire are a combination of coastal havens and charming inland spots suitable for numerous existence and preferences.

 

One of the standout cities in Florida is Sarasota. It boasts a rich cultural scene, providing numerous art galleries, theaters, and museums. The close by shoreline options gorgeous beaches that draw numerous visitors and residents alike. The city is understood for its relaxed ambiance, making it simple for retirees to enjoy leisurely days soaking up the solar or collaborating in native occasions.

Living in Sarasota permits retirees to profit from access to high-quality healthcare services. This is important for many who need peace of mind concerning their well-being. The city additionally has a variety of dining choices, from upscale eating places to casual cafes, catering to all tastes.

 

Moving down the coast, Naples emerges as one other gem for retirees. Renowned for its luxurious lifestyle, Naples presents breathtaking views of the Gulf of Mexico and pristine white-sand beaches. The city is vibrant and upscale, with stunning buying centers and golf programs that appeal to these trying to indulge in an energetic retirement.

Is Florida a tax-friendly state for retirees?

 

Yes, Florida is often thought of tax-friendly for retirees as a end result of it has no state earnings tax, which could be beneficial for people relying on retirement income. However, property tax and gross sales tax rates must also be taken into account.

What are some downsides to retiring in Florida?

 

Some potential downsides to retiring in Florida include the humidity, the presence of seasonal tourists, and the risk of hurricanes. Additionally, certain areas can be pricey, notably along the coast. Researching specific locations might help mitigate these considerations.
